Someone who provokes is often referred to as a "provocateur." This term is commonly used to describe individuals who instigate or incite others, particularly in political or social contexts. Provocateurs may seek to elicit strong reactions or responses through their actions or words.

An agname is an appellation over and above the given name and surname, a supplementary name given to someone.
A baptismal name is a name given to someone at christening or confirmation.
